General Description
These buffers employ monolithic CMOS technology in
achieving open drain outputs The MM54C906 MM74C906
consists of six inverters driving six N-channel devices and
the MM54C907 MM74C907 consists of six inverters driving
six P-channel devices The open drain feature of these buff-
ers makes level shifting or wire AND and wire OR functions
by just the addition of pull-up or pull-down resistors All in-
puts are protected from static discharge by diode clamps to
V
CC
and to ground
